Tenerodus fallax Soft Coral

Tenerodus fallax is commonly referred to as Soft Coral. Difficulty in the aquarium: There are no reports available yet that this animal has already been kept in captivity successfully. Toxicity: Toxic hazard unknown.

Family tree:
Animalia (Kingdom) > Cnidaria (Phylum) > Anthozoa (Class) > Alcyonacea (Order) > Leptophytidae (Family) > Tenerodus (Genus) > fallax (Species) 
Initial determination:
(Lüttschwager), 1922 
Occurrence:
Endemic species, South-Africa 
Marine Zone:
Subtidal, sublittoral, infralittoral, deep zone of the oceans from the lower limit of the intertidal zone (intertidal) to the shelf edge at about 200 m water depth. neritic. 
Sea depth:
10 - 22 Meter 
Size:
up to 1.18" (3 cm) 
Temperature:
60.8 °F - 69.8 °F (16°C - 21°C) 
Food:
Amphipods, azooxanthellat, nonphotosynthetic, Copepods, Zooplankton
